A Deep Reinforcement Learning Approach for Smart Coordination Between Production Planning and Scheduling

The hierarchical approach of the production planning and control system proposes to divide decisions into various levels. Some data used in the planning level are based on predictions that anticipate the behavior of the workshop; nevertheless, these predictions can be adjusted at the schedule level. Feedback between both levels would allow better coordination; however, this feedback is not implemented due to interoperability problems and the complexity of the problem. This paper proposes an agent-based system that implements deep reinforcement learning to generate solutions based on artificial intelligence.
